替换SQL字段中的换行符,回车符
程序员文章站
2022-06-09 23:51:04
...
替换SQL字段中的换行符,回车符:
在富文本内容中通常会出现回车、换行内容。在sql数据库中这些回车、换行符,输出html后,表现为空格。
这里是在数据导出、导入中发现的,通常把回车、换行符找出来,用<br>替换。
这里使用了,sql 函数。replace(string_expression , string_pattern , string_replacement),第一个参数:要查找的字段。第二个参数:要查找的字符。第三个参数:要替换成的字符。
1> 回车符 char(13)
SELECT *, REPLACE(detail, CHAR(13) , '<br>') AS 显示替换后的内容 FROM Test
2>换行符
SELECT *, REPLACE(detail, CHAR(10), '<br>') AS 显示替换后的内容 FROM Test
3>回车换行符
SELECT *, REPLACE(detail, CHAR(13) + CHAR(10), '<br>') AS 显示替换后的内容 FROM Test
4>将回车换行符替换成<BR><BR>
UPDATE Test
SET detail = REPLACE(detail, CHAR(13) + CHAR(10), '<br><br>')
update t_news set content=REPLACE(content, CHAR(13) + CHAR(10), '<br><br>') where news_type=3
在内容前面加两个空格,全角的
update t_news set content=' '+content where news_type=3
推荐阅读
-
sql server中datetime字段去除时间的语句
-
获取MSSQL 表结构中字段的备注、主键等信息的sql
-
sql中参数过多利用变量替换参数的方法
-
winform 替换word文档中的字段(包含图片添加),生成导出PDF文件(也可是word文件)
-
用SQL语句查询数据库中某一字段下相同值的记录方法
-
SQL Server中检查字段的值是否为数字的方法
-
mysql替换表中的字符串的sql语句
-
sql server REPLACE 替换文本中的回车和换行符
-
SQL Server 将一个表中字段的值复制到另一个表的字段中
-
SQL SERVER使用REPLACE将某一列字段中的某个值替换为其他的值